HYBRID FAN SAFETY WARNINGS
Under extreme usage or temperature conditions,
battery leakage may occur. If liquid comes in contact
with your skin, wash immediately with soap and water,
then neutralize with lemon juice or vinegar. If liquid gets
into your eyes, flush them with clean water for at least
10 minutes, then seek immediate medical attention.
Following this rule willreduce the risk of seriouspersonal
injury.
Do not incinerate the battery even if it is severely
damaged. Thebatteriescanexplodeinafire.
To reduce the risk of fire or electric shock, do not use this
portable fan with any solid-state speed control device.
Not for use in kitchens.
For general ventilating use only. Do not use to exhaust
hazardousorexplosivematerialsandvapors.
To reduce the risk of personal injury and electric shock,
the portable fan should not be played with or placed
where small children can reach it.
To reduce the risk of electric shock, do not expose to
water or rain.

GENERAL POWER TOOL SAFETY WARNINGS
Do not expose a battery pack or tool to fire or excessive
temperature. Exposuretofireortemperatureabove265°F
maycauseexplosion.
Follow all charging instructions and do not charge the
battery pack or tool outside the temperature range
specified in the instructions. Charging improperly or at
temperaturesoutsidethespecifiedrangemaydamagethe
batteryandincreasetheriskoffire.
